Seasonal characteristics of shock-producing injuries in road accidents on territory of coastal region in Russian arctic zone: descriptive study

https://doi.org/10.22328/2413-5747-2024-10-4-63-70

Abstract

OBJECTIVE. Determine seasonal characteristics of shock-producing trauma in road traffic injuries in the coastal region of the Arctic zone of the Arkhangelsk region.


MATERIALS AND METHODS. According to the criteria of the retrospective description of case series, there was analysis of medical record forms in patients with shock-producing injuries during the summer and winter periods of the year as a result of road traffic accidents (RTA).


RESULTS. Road traffic accidents with severe mechanical injuries, accompanied by shock, are more likely to occur in winter, mainly on federal highways. Men in the younger able-bodied category (up to 40) get injuries in the vast majority of cases. Concomitant injuries, mainly accompanied by shock of II degree, prevail among shock-producing trauma. The percentage of women increases among the injured in the summer period and there is a rise in the number of shock-producing injuries on local roads.


DISCUSSION. A significant increase in the risk of RTA and severe shock-producing injuries in winter are likely due to particular road conditions: a short period of natural light, frequent blizzards, strong winds, poor visibility and the ice formation on the road. It can be assumed that an increase in road accidents with severe medical consequences on local roads in summer is due to the fact that people actively leave for green and suburban areas of residential places, summer cottages and outdoor recreation at this time of year, and it means a rise in traffic density on roads, including local ones.


CONCLUSION. For the specification of organizational and therapeutic-tactical issues at the stages of treating shock-producing injuries in road accidents, it is important to pay attention to epidemiological features in specific regions of Russia, especially at the pre-hospital stage of emergency medical care. For instance, the vast majority of severe shock-producing injuries occurred in the Arctic zone of the Arkhangelsk region in winter. This region is characterized by adverse weather and climate conditions and, consequently, ambulances should be equipped with innovative devices and products for local heating of the injured, as well as autonomous heating system for infusion therapy solutions.
